The global automotive lighting market is witnessing a significant shift towards LED technology, driven by its numerous advantages such as energy efficiency, longer lifespan, and design flexibility. LED lighting is increasingly being integrated into vehicles for improved aesthetics and functionality. This trend is expected to continue as automakers focus on enhancing the overall driving experience and meeting regulatory requirements for energy efficiency. Halogen lighting, though a traditional choice, is gradually being replaced by LED lighting due to the latter's superior performance. Xenon lighting, known for its high brightness, caters to a niche market segment seeking premium lighting solutions in luxury vehicles. In terms of vehicle type, the passenger car segment dominates the automotive lighting market, driven by the increasing production and sales of passenger vehicles worldwide. However, the commercial vehicle segment is also gaining traction as fleet operators prioritize safety and visibility for their vehicles. The demand for advanced lighting solutions in commercial vehicles is expected to grow, emphasizing the importance of reliable lighting systems for different vehicle types and applications. Headlights play a critical role in ensuring driver visibility and road safety, making them a key focus area for automotive lighting manufacturers. Side lights, interior lights, and rear lights also contribute significantly to enhancing vehicle aesthetics and functionality. The global gas sensors market is witnessing significant growth driven by factors such as increasing environmental concerns, the need for air quality monitoring, and stringent regulations on emissions across various industries. As technology continues to advance, the demand for gas sensors that are more accurate, reliable, and sensitive is on the rise. Gas sensors play a critical role in ensuring the safety of individuals and the environment by detecting and measuring the concentration of various gases present in the atmosphere.

In terms of gas type segmentation, the market caters to a wide range of gases such as oxygen, carbon monoxide, carbon dioxide, ammonia, chlorine, hydrogen sulfide, methane, hydrogen, and volatile organic compounds. Each type of gas sensor is designed to detect specific gases efficiently and effectively, catering to the diverse needs of different industries. The choice of gas sensor technology is crucial in determining the accuracy and reliability of gas detection. Technologies such as electrochemical, photoionization detectors, solid-state/MOS, catalytic, infrared, and laser offer different levels of sensitivity and detection capabilities for various gases.

The end-user industries for gas sensors are diverse, including medical, building automation & domestic appliances, environmental monitoring, petrochemical, automotive, and industrial sectors. Each industry has unique requirements for gas sensors, whether it be ensuring patient safety in healthcare settings, monitoring indoor air quality in smart buildings, detecting harmful emissions in industrial facilities, or complying with environmental regulations in the petrochemical sector. Gas sensors play a vital role in enhancing safety, improving process efficiency, and reducing environmental impact across these industries.
